Visualization Techniques
Visualization is a powerful tool used by many top athletes to prepare mentally for competition. By visualizing successful performances, athletes can build confidence and reduce anxiety. This technique involves creating detailed mental images of performing well in a specific event or game. Studies have shown that visualization can activate the same neural pathways as physical practice, making it a valuable tool for mental preparation.
Setting Goals and Maintaining Focus
Setting clear, achievable goals is another essential aspect of mental preparation. Goals provide athletes with a sense of direction and purpose, helping them stay motivated and focused. It’s important to set both short-term and long-term goals, and to break them down into smaller, manageable steps. Additionally, maintaining focus during competition is crucial. Techniques such as mindfulness and meditation can help athletes stay present and focused on the task at hand.
Preparing for Competition: Strategies and Tips
Preparing for competition involves more than just physical training. Mental preparation is equally important, and there are several strategies that athletes can use to ensure they are mentally ready to perform at their best. From developing routines to managing stress, these strategies can help athletes stay calm, focused, and confident under pressure.
One effective strategy is to develop pre-competition routines. These routines can include activities such as stretching, deep breathing, or listening to music. By following a consistent routine, athletes can signal to their bodies and minds that it’s time to perform. This can help reduce anxiety and increase focus.
Another important aspect of mental preparation is managing stress. Stress can have a significant impact on an athlete’s performance, and learning to manage it effectively is crucial. Techniques such as deep breathing, progressive muscle relaxation, and positive self-talk can help athletes manage stress and stay calm under pressure.
Building Confidence and Resilience
Confidence and resilience are two key mental skills that can help athletes perform at their best. Confidence is the belief in one’s ability to succeed, while resilience is the ability to bounce back from setbacks. Both of these skills can be developed through practice and experience.
To build confidence, athletes should focus on their strengths and past successes. They should also set realistic goals and celebrate their achievements, no matter how small. Additionally, athletes should practice positive self-talk, using affirmations and encouraging words to build their confidence.
Resilience, on the other hand, can be developed by learning from failures and setbacks. Athletes should view setbacks as opportunities for growth and learning, rather than as failures. They should also develop a support network of coaches, teammates, and family members who can provide encouragement and support during tough times.
The Role of Nutrition and Recovery in Mental Preparation
Nutrition and recovery are often overlooked aspects of mental preparation. However, they play a crucial role in an athlete’s overall performance. Proper nutrition can help athletes maintain energy levels, improve focus, and reduce stress. Similarly, adequate recovery can help athletes manage stress, improve mood, and enhance cognitive function.
Nutrition for Mental Performance
Eating a balanced diet is essential for optimal mental performance. Athletes should focus on consuming a variety of nutrient-dense foods, including f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ats. These foods provide the necessary nutrients to support brain function and overall health.
Additionally, athletes should st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out the day. Dehydration can lead to fatigue, decreased concentration, and reduced cognitive function. Athletes should aim to drink at least 8-10 glasses of water per day, and more during intense training or competition.
Recovery for Mental Well-being
Recovery is just as important as training when it comes to mental preparation. Athletes should prioritize sleep, aiming for 7-9 hours per night. Sleep is essential for cognitive function, mood regulation, and overall health. Additionally, athletes should incorporate relaxation techniques such as yoga, meditation, or massage into their recovery routine. These techniques can help reduce stress, improve mood, and enhance cognitive function.
